camera preview is not restarting?

Solution

The article about Camera from Android API Guide also suffers from the same problem. I could get the preview back after taking pictures by adding two more stuff like following:

1) Add external storage permission in the `AndroidManifest.xml` file:

<uses-permission android:name="android.permission.WRITE_EXTERNAL_STORAGE" />

2) Start preview again by calling `camera.startPreview()`. In your code:

...
Log.d(TAG, "onPictureTaken - jpeg");
camera.startPreview();
....

I'm sure you'll be able to get yours to work in the same way.

Problem

I am working on the camera code in android to take picture and save it on the phone. It takes the picture from phone camera and saves it on the memory card. The only problem is that the camera preview does not restart after taking the picture. I cannot figure out the solution. Code is as follows. Suggestions are needed . . . There are two classes in my project . . . CAMERAACTIVITY CLASS ``` public class CameraActivity extends Activity { private static final String TAG = "CameraDemo"; Preview preview; Button buttonClick; public void onCreate(Bundle savedInstanceState) { super.onCreate(savedInstanceState); setContentView(R.layout.main); preview = new Preview(this); ((FrameLayout) findViewById(R.id.preview)).addView(preview); buttonClick = (Button) findViewById(R.id.buttonClick); buttonClick.setOnClickListener(new OnClickListener() { public void onClick(View v) { preview.camera.takePicture(shutterCallback, rawCallback, jpegCallback); } }); Log.d(TAG, "onCreate'd"); } // Called when shutter is opened ShutterCallback shutterCallback = new ShutterCallback() { public void onShutter() { Log.d(TAG, "onShutter'd"); } }; // Handles data for raw picture PictureCallback rawCallback = new PictureCallback() { public void onPictureTaken(byte[] data, Camera camera) { Log.d(TAG, "onPictureTaken - raw"); } }; // Handles data for jpeg picture PictureCallback jpegCallback = new PictureCallback() { public void onPictureTaken(byte[] data, Camera camera) { FileOutputStream outStream = null; try { // Write to SD Card outStream = new FileOutputStream(String.format("/sdcard/DCIM/queries.jpg", System.currentTimeMillis())); outStream.write(data); outStream.close(); Log.d(TAG, "onPictureTaken - wrote bytes: " + data.length); } catch (FileNotFoundException e) { e.printStackTrace(); } catch (IOException e) { e.printStackTrace(); } finally { } Log.d(TAG, "onPictureTaken - jpeg"); } }; } ``` Preview Class ``` class Preview extends SurfaceView implements SurfaceHolder.Callback{ private static final String TAG = "Preview"; SurfaceHolder mHolder; // <2> public Camera camera; // <3> Preview(Context context) { super(context); // Install a SurfaceHolder.Callback so we get notified when the // underlying surface is created and destroyed. mHolder = getHolder(); // <4> mHolder.addCallback(this); // <5> mHolder.setType(SurfaceHolder.SURFACE_TYPE_PUSH_BUFFERS); // <6> } // Called once the holder is ready public void surfaceCreated(SurfaceHolder holder) { // <7> // The Surface has been created, acquire the camera and tell it where // to draw. camera = Camera.open(); // <8> try { Camera.Parameters parameters = camera.getParameters(); parameters.set("orientation", "landscape"); camera.setParameters(parameters); camera.setPreviewDisplay(holder); camera.setPreviewCallback(new PreviewCallback() { // Called for each frame previewed public void onPreviewFrame(byte[] data, Camera camera) { Log.d(TAG, "onPreviewFrame called at: " + System.currentTimeMillis()); Preview.this.invalidate(); } }); } catch (IOException e) { e.printStackTrace(); } } // Called when the holder is destroyed public void surfaceDestroyed(SurfaceHolder holder) { //Log.d(TAG,"Stopping preview in SurfaceDestroyed()."); camera.setPreviewCallback(null); camera.stopPreview(); camera.release(); camera = null; } // Called when holder has changed public void surfaceChanged(SurfaceHolder holder, int format, int w, int h) { camera.startPreview(); } } ```
